SEMESTER 4
6 month-long Master Thesis carried out in a company or a research center
The master thesis can be done at any qualifying industrial or research institution, including any Full or Associate PSRS partners (more info in the “Consortium” tab)
from beginning of February
until end of August
Master Thesis   30 ECTS
